The Beauty of Yukata: The Philosophy of Lightweight Summer Wear
Unlike the multi-layered kimono, the Yukata is typically made of breathable, absorbent cotton, making it much lighter and cooler to wear. Its vibrant and lively patterns—such as goldfish, morning glories, and waves—are brimming with the poetry and vitality of summer. The sound of geta wooden clogs clicking on the pavement is one of the most evocative notes of a Kyoto summer.
